    • Bathwick, St. Mary, 8 Feb 1784 buried Elizabeth the daughter of Amelia Elliot, widow of St. Michael's Bath aged two years

      John Elliott and Amelia Bessley both of this parish, banns called on 27 Nov 1774 by John Sibley, 4 Dec 1774 by James Smyth, and 11 Dec 1774 by Robert Adams Hickes.

    2. [S118] Parish Register, Church of England, (Not published), Banns, Walcot, St. Swithin, Somerset, England, p. 89, No. 346., 15 Dec 1774.

      John Elliott of this parish batchelor and Amelia Bessley of this parish spinster were married in this Church by Banns this fifteenth day of December in the year one thousand seven hundred and seventy four by me Robert Adams Hickes, Minister. This Marriage was solemnized between us John Elliott, the mark of Amelia Bessley. In the presence of James Shephard, Thomas Abbott
